Everything You Need To Know About Roof Lanterns

A roof lantern is a beautiful and functional architectural feature that can add elegance and sophistication to any building It is a flat or sloping window that projects from a roof, allowing natural light to illuminate the interior space Roof lanterns have been used for centuries in various styles of architecture, from traditional to modern, and have stood the test of time as a timeless design element.

So, what exactly is a roof lantern? In simple terms, it is a structure that consists of a frame, usually made of wood or metal, and glass panels that allow light to enter a room The frame is typically mounted on top of a roof, creating a raised, skylight-like structure that can be either square, rectangular, or another geometric shape The size of a roof lantern can vary greatly, from small and subtle to large and extravagant, depending on the design and purpose of the building.

Roof lanterns are a popular architectural feature for several reasons Firstly, they provide an abundance of natural light, which can help to reduce the need for artificial lighting during the day This not only saves energy but also creates a more pleasant and inviting atmosphere in the space Additionally, roof lanterns can help to improve ventilation and air circulation, as they can be opened to let in fresh air This can be particularly beneficial in spaces with limited windows or poor ventilation.

When it comes to choosing a roof lantern, there are several factors to consider The first is the size and shape of the lantern, which should be in proportion to the size and style of the building A roof lantern that is too large or too small can look out of place and detract from the overall aesthetic of the building Additionally, the material of the frame and glass should be carefully chosen to ensure durability and energy efficiency Wood frames are a popular choice for a traditional look, while metal frames are often used in modern designs.
